Scott Dixon

Three-time Verizon IndyCar Series champion Scott Dixon, who is in contention for the driver title entering the penultimate race of the season, is featured on "INDYCAR Chronicles" at 3:30 p.m. ET Aug. 22 on NBCSN.

The show, which follows NBCSN's live coverage of Verizon IndyCar Series qualifications for the ABC Supply 500 at Pocono Raceway, goes off the racetrack with Dixon and his family (including his wife and daughters shopping at Target for his 35th birthday present) in addition to Dixon competing in the No. 9 Target Chip Ganassi Racing Chevrolet during the race weekend at Mid-Ohio Sports Car Course earlier this month.

Dixon is third in the Verizon IndyCar Series standings entering the 200-lap race on "The Tricky Triangle," where he won in 2013.

NBCSN also has live coverage of the race at 2 p.m. ET Aug. 23. Leigh Diffey is the lead announcer with analysts Paul Tracy and Steve Matchett.
